Revision 7ad07359

b/snf-cyclades-app/synnefo/helpdesk/templates/helpdesk/base.html
3 3
  <head>
4 4
    <meta charset="utf-8">
5 5
    <title>Cyclades helpdesk</title>
6
    <link href="{{ MEDIA_URL }}helpdesk/css/bootstrap.css" rel="stylesheet">
7
    <link href="{{ MEDIA_URL }}helpdesk/css/bootstrap-responsive.css" rel="stylesheet">
8
    <link href="{{ MEDIA_URL }}helpdesk/css/extra.css" rel="stylesheet">
6
    <link href="{{ HELPDESK_MEDIA_URL }}css/bootstrap.css" rel="stylesheet">
7
    <link href="{{ HELPDESK_MEDIA_URL }}css/bootstrap-responsive.css" rel="stylesheet">
8
    <link href="{{ HELPDESK_MEDIA_URL }}css/extra.css" rel="stylesheet">
9 9
    <style>
10 10
    </style>
11 11
  </head>
b/snf-cyclades-app/synnefo/helpdesk/views.py
54 54

  
55 55
logger = logging.getLogger(__name__)
56 56

  
57
HELPDESK_MEDIA_URL = getattr(settings, 'HELPDESK_MEDIA_URL',
58
                             settings.MEDIA_URL + 'helpdesk/')
59

  
57 60
IP_SEARCH_REGEX = re.compile('([0-9]+)(?:\.[0-9]+){3}')
58 61
UUID_SEARCH_REGEX = re.compile('([0-9a-z]{8}-([0-9a-z]{4}-){3}[0-9a-z]{12})')
59 62
VM_SEARCH_REGEX = re.compile('vm(-){0,}(?P<vmid>[0-9]+)')
......
154 157
                        search_query=account)
155 158

  
156 159
    # show index template
157
    return direct_to_template(request, "helpdesk/index.html")
160
    return direct_to_template(request, "helpdesk/index.html",
161
                              extra_context={'HELPDESK_MEDIA_URL':
162
                                             HELPDESK_MEDIA_URL})
158 163

  
159 164

  
160 165
@helpdesk_user_required
......
240 245
        'account_name': account_name,
241 246
        'token': request.user['auth_token'],
242 247
        'networks': networks,
243
        'UI_MEDIA_URL': settings.UI_MEDIA_URL
248
        'HELPDESK_MEDIA_URL': HELPDESK_MEDIA_URL
244 249
    }
245 250

  
246 251
    return direct_to_template(request, "helpdesk/account.html",

Also available in: Unified diff